Statement Three: Stealing

• Prohibition: 4:28 He who has been stealing must steal no longer,

• Positive: but must work, doing something useful with his own hands,

• Rationale: that he may have something to share with those in need.

www.turnbacktogod.com

Page 17: Christian Communication Ephesians 4:25-5:2

Statement Four: Unwholesome Talk

• Prohibition: 4:29 Do not let any unwholesome talk come out of your mouths,

• Positive: but only what is helpful for building others up according to their needs,

• Rationale: that it may benefit those who listen.

Statement Five: Bitterness

• 4:31 Get rid of all bitterness, rage and anger, brawling and slander, along with every form of malice.

• 4:32 Be kind and compassionate to one another, forgiving each other,

• just as in Christ God forgave you.

www.turnbacktogod.com

Page 20: Christian Communication Ephesians 4:25-5:2

Statement Six: Love• Positive: 5:1 Be imitators of God,

therefore, as dearly loved children

• Positive: 5:2 and live a life of love, (Literally: Walk in love)

• Rationale: just as Christ loved us and gave himself up for us as a fragrant offering and sacrifice to God.
